LORD MAYOR'S APPEAL
For China's War Sufferers
London, Oct. 20. The Lord Mayor in a broadcast to-night made a moving appeal to the nation for contribution to- wards the relief of the war suffer- ers in Chia.
Elaborating the appeal he made on October 1. he said that he be- Heved all sections of the com- munity should unite in relieving the distress in China and dwelt upon the immense problem of homeless hundreds of thousands
and destitute, and the dire lack of hospital and medical equipment. Cholera and typhus were already widespread and "not the least of the sufferers are British subjects whose homes have been destroyed and means of livelihood ceased."
The Lord Mayors and Provosts of Edinburgh, Glasgow. York, Liverpool Manchester. Birming- ham, Cardiff and Plymouth as- soclated themselves with him in this appeal to the nation, and a strong committee has been formed representing the British Red Cross. China Association and Bri- tigh Missionary Societies, with Lord Donoughmore as chairman, to receive funds.
་་
An organisation has been form- ed in China to administer the funds, as previously announced. and a letter from the Lord Mayor. relterating the appeal will be published in all the papers to-
morrow.
Reuter.

Shanghai, Oct. 21: A feet of Chinese bombers Blew over Yang- taepoo district, at 1.30 o'clock this morning and attacked the Japan- ese strongholds
warships. The raiders drew heavy fire from the Japanese but flew away un- scathed.-
Central News
